The Forest is a location in the Red Forest in S.T.A.L.K.E.R.: Shadow of Chernobyl.

Overview[]

The woodlands area encompasses most of the level, centered on its central and southwestern areas. It is comprised of multiple rocky landscapes and many dead trees, alongside the wreckage of a Mil Mi-6 helicopter. The area is bordered by a fence on its nothern and eastern edges, although the fence is damaged and can be bypassed through several sections. Most of the forest is full of various anomalies and pockets of radiation, and is a haven for mutants; it is also full of artifacts.

Appearances[]

Shadow of Chernobyl[]

The Forest is one of the two ways to the Brain Scorcher, the other being the main road. Compared to the latter, the Forest has very minimal human presence; other than a Monolith sniping nest in the southeastern area, the only NPCs encountered there are Zombified Stalkers. On the other hand, the large presence of mutants and anomalies within the Forest make it a dangerous area. Blind dogs, Pseudodogs, Snorks and Bloodsuckers are frequently encountered here; Pseudogiants and Controllers may also be encountered, although more rarely.

The bodies of the Research assistants can be found here, near the northern fence leading to the Bus stop.

Loot[]

A PSZ-9d Duty armor can be found in the trailer used by Monolith snipers, at the southeast.

A Goldfish can be found along the southern wall of the Forest. A little further west, the player can encounter a cluster of gravitational anomalies among which a Battery, a Spring and a Shell can be found.
